Incident reports
The following incidents were reported by the Kinston Department of Public Safety and the Lenoir County Sheriff's Office:
On Nov. 1, a man reported someone broke into a church on West Vernon Avenue and stole a HP laptop computer. The computer is valued at $700. Damages to a back door were estimated at $35.
On Oct. 30, a woman on South Wooten Street, La Grange, reported someone broke into her residence. Damages to an entertainment center were estimated at $100; damages to a door and frame were estimated at $200; damages to an entertainment center were estimated at $200, damages to a kitchen table were estimated at $10; damages to a 19" TV were estimated at $150; damages to a glass vase were estimated at $6.
On Oct. 30, a woman on Leland Drive, Grifton, reported somene threatened to harm her.
On Oct. 30, a woman on Indigo Lane, Kinston, reported a case of assault.
On Oct. 30, a man on Nobles Mill Road, Deep Run, reported someone vandalized his property. Damages to a mailbox were estimated at $40; damages to a mailbox post were estimated at $92.
On Oct. 30, a woman on Wendy Lane, Kinston, reported her husband tried to strike her in the face.
On Oct. 31, a man reported someone broke into his vehicle and stole the following: Speakers valued at $370, a stereo amplifier valued at $300, and a stereo valued at $300. The incident occurred on U.S. 70 East, Kinston.
On Oct. 31, a woman on Brann Road, Hookerton, reported someone was trespassing on her property.
On Oct. 31, a man on West Boundary Street, La Grange, reported someone broke into his residence and stole the following: A Playstation 3 system valued at $250, a Playstation 3 game valued at $120, and miscellaneous DVDs valued at $1,980. Damages to a window screen were estimated at $50.
